Hilltop, Tacoma, WA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hilltop?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hilltop Studio Apartments | $1,367 | $564 | $2,620 |
| Hilltop 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,678 | $612 | $2,795 |
Hilltop 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,457 | $735 | $5,796 |
| Hilltop 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,900 | $1,779 | $10,000+ |
| Hilltop 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,000 | $3,000 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Hilltop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Hilltop with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Hilltop is at Oasis Apartments listed at $1,395.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Hilltop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Hilltop is $2,457.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Hilltop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Hilltop is a 2,300 square feet unit starting from $2,500 at Victorian.
What is the average size for Hilltop 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Hilltop is currently 993 sq ft.
